AGL7 Analog Genlock module remote commands
:INPut:REFere
nce:STATus?
Returns the current genlock status. The available responses are INTernal,
ABSent, UNLocked, or LOCKed.
:INPut:REFerence:HDSYnc?
Returns the format of the HDTV trilevel sync signal currently inputted.
The available responses are HD1080_60I, HD1080_59I, HD1080_50I,
HD1080_24SF, HD1080_23SF, HD1080_30P, HD1080_29P, HD1080_25P,
HD1080_24P, HD1080_23P, HD720_60P, HD720_59P or HD720_50P.
:INPut:SELect REF|CW
Sets the reference input for the genlock source. For R EF, a black burst signal
or HDTV trilevel signal applied to the REF connector is used. For CW, a CW
signal applied to the CW conne
ctor is used for the genlock source.
:INPut:SELect?
Returns the reference input currently used.
:INPut:SOURce INTernal|EXTern al
Determines whether the internal signal or external signal is used as a reference
signal.
:INPut:SOURce?
Returns the signal source (internal or external) used as a reference signal.
:INPut:CWAVe:FRAMe 2.997|3.0| 6.25|14.985|15.0|0
Sets the frame reset signal frequency used when a CW signal is a pplied to the
CW connector. The choices are 2.997 Hz, 3.0 Hz, 6.25 Hz, 14.985 Hz, and
15.0 Hz. For 0, the instrument is set to Keep Composite Timing.
:INPut:CWAVe:FRAMe?
Returns the current frequency of the frame reset signal for the CW input.
:INPut:CWAVe:FREQuency?
Returns the frequency of the CW signal currently applied. The available
responses are 1.0, 3.58, 4.43, 5.0, or 10.0.
:INPut:LLOSs:ACTion INTernal| STAy
Sets the instrument action when a loss of genlock state occurs. F or INTernal,
the instrument a utomatically switches to the internal reference. For STAy, the
instrument maintains the current state.
:INPut:LLOSs:ACTion?
Returns the current instrument action when a loss of genlock state occurs. The
available responses are INT or STA.
